#343e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#343e56 is composed of 20.4% red, 24.3%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.5% cyan, 27.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222.4 degrees, a saturation of 24.6% and a lightness of 27.1%. #343e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#687cac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#343e56 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#343e56 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#343e56 has RGB values of R:52, G:62,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 3423830.
